Basic Information

Product Name Benzeneacetic Acid, 2-Ethyl-3,5-Dihydroxy-, Methyl Ester (9Ci)
CAS No. 819812-59-4
Molecular Formula C11H14O4
Molecular Weight 210.23 g/mol
Synonyms 2-Ethyl-3,5-dihydroxybenzeneacetic acid methyl ester; Methyl 2-(2-ethyl-3,5-dihydroxyphenyl)acetate; 3,5-Dihydroxy-2-ethylbenzeneacetic acid methyl ester; 2-Ethyl-3,5-dihydroxyphenylacetic acid methyl ester; Methyl (2-ethyl-3,5-dihydroxyphenyl)acetate; (2-Ethyl-3,5-dihydroxyphenyl)acetic acid methyl ester

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ated area at a controlled room temperature (15-25°C). This compound is easily oxidized; for long-term storage, consider maintaining under an inert atmosphere (e.g., nitrogen or argon) to preserve stability. Keep away from strong bases and incompatible materials.
